What is the SSC CHSL Cut Off 2026?
The SSC CHSL Cut Off 2026 refers to the minimum qualifying standards and selection marks prescribed by SSC for different stages of Tier 2. The Commission has separately specified minimum qualifying percentages for Sections I, II and III, along with qualifying standards for the Computer Knowledge Test, Typing Test, and DEO Skill Test. There is no single final cut-off applicable to every SSC CHSL post. Post-wise and category-wise selection marks vary according to vacancies, preferences, and the marks of the last selected candidate.
What is the SSC CHSL Computer Knowledge Test Cut Off 2026?
The Computer Knowledge Test, or CKT, is qualifying in nature. SSC has fixed separate category-wise cut-off marks for Section III of Session I. The maximum marks for this section are 45.
| Category | CKT Cut Off Marks |
|---|
| UR | 13.5 |
| OBC | 11.25 |
| EWS | 11.25 |
| SC | 9 |
| ST | 9 |
| ESM | 9 |
| OH | 9 |
| HH | 9 |
| VH | 9 |
| PwD-Others | 9 |
What is the SSC CHSL Typing Test Cut Off 2026?
The Typing Test for LDC/JSA/JPA posts is also qualifying in nature. Instead of marks, SSC has prescribed the maximum percentage of errors or mistakes that candidates can make.
| Category | Maximum Mistakes Allowed |
|---|
| UR | 7% |
| SC | 10% |
| ST | 10% |
| OBC | 10% |
| EWS | 10% |
| ESM | 10% |
| OH | 10% |
| HH | 10% |
| VH | 10% |
| PwD-Others | 10% |
What is the SSC CHSL DEO Skill Test Cut Off 2026?
Candidates applying for DEO Grade 'A' posts have to qualify the prescribed Skill Test. SSC has specified the maximum percentage of errors allowed for each category.
| Category | Maximum Mistakes Allowed |
|---|
| UR | 5% |
| SC | 7% |
| ST | 7% |
| OBC | 7% |
| EWS | 7% |
| ESM | 7% |
| OH | 7% |
| HH | 7% |
| VH | 7% |
| PwD-Others | 7% |

What are the factors affecting SSC CHSL Cut Off 2026?
The SSC CHSL Cut Off 2025-26 is affected by factors like number of vacancies, exam difficulty level, number of candidates, reservation policy, and overall candidate performance. The details of the cut-off marks are as follows:
| Factor | Impact on Cut-Off |
|---|
| Number of Vacancies | More vacancies → Lower cut-off; Fewer vacancies → Higher cut-off |
| Difficulty Level of the Exam | Easier exam → Higher cut-off; Tougher exam → Lower cut-off |
| Number of Candidates | More candidates → Higher cut-off |
| Reservation Policy | Different cut-offs for various categories (SC, ST, OBC, EWS, etc.) |
| Performance of Candidates | Exceptional performance → Higher cut-off |

What was the SSC CHSL Tier 1 Cut Off 2026?
The SSC CHSL Tier 1 Cut Off 2026 was released category-wise for candidates shortlisted for the next stage of the examination. The cut-off varies across categories based on candidates' performance and the applicable qualifying criteria. A total of 37,520 candidates were available after applying the Tier 1 cut-off.
| Category | Cut Off Marks | Candidates Available |
|---|
| UR | 144.25 | 5,070 |
|---|
| SC | 125.40 | 7,098 |
|---|
| ST | 115.25 | 3,210 |
|---|
| OBC | 143.83 | 11,051 |
|---|
| EWS | 141.42 | 5,550 |
|---|
| ESM | 68.26 | 3,675 |
|---|
| OH | 112.15 | 486 |
|---|
| HH | 75.38 | 482 |
|---|
| VH | 82.72 | 472 |
|---|
| PwD – Other | 55.33 | 426 |
|---|
| Total | — | 37,520 |
|---|

What were the SSC CHSL Tier 1 Previous Year Cut off Marks for 2024?
The SSC CHSL Previous Year Cut Off Marks 2024 for Tier 1 ranged from 72.53 to 157.36 for LDC/JSA and 133.93 to 176.27 for DEO across categories. The details of the marks for the year 2024 are as follows:
| Category | LDC/JSA | DEO |
|---|
| UR | 157.36168 | 176.27042 |
| SC | 139.68408 | 166.67647 |
| ST | 129.44568 | 165.07894 |
| OBC | 156.61665 | 176.27042 |
| EWS | 150.51731 | 176.27042 |
| ESM | 78.23008 | 133.93856 |
| OH | 124.70219 | 166.25113 |
| HH | 81.0681 | NA |
| VH | 123.78593 | NA |
| PwBD - Others | 72.5353 | NA |
What were the SSC CHSL Cut Off Tier 2 for 2024?
The SSC CHSL Cut Off Tier 2, 2024 for UR candidates ranged from 322 to 346 depending on the ministry/department. The details are as follows:
| Code | Organization/Ministry Name | Cut Off (For UR) |
|---|
| L01 | National Commission for Scheduled Tribes | 334 |
| L02 | National Commission for Scheduled Castes | 340 |
| L03 | Central Vigilance Commission | NA |
| L04 | Election Commission of India | 343 |
| L05 | Ministry of Agriculture & Farmers Welfare; Department of Agriculture Cooperation and Farmers Welfare | 328 |
| L06 | Ministry of Communications; Department of Telecommunications (CGCA - Controller General of Communication Accounts) | 329 |
| L07 | Ministry of Communications; Department of Posts | 328 |
| L08 | Ministry of Consumer Affairs, Food, & Public Distribution; Department of Consumer Affairs | 326 |
| L09 | Ministry of Consumer Affairs, Food, & Public Distribution; Department of Food and Public Distribution | 325 |
| L10 | Ministry of Culture; Archaeological Survey of India | 325 |
| L11 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ence, Indian Coast Guard | 325 |
| L12 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ence, National Cadet Corps | 324 |
| L13 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ence Production, Directorate General of Quality Assurance | 324 |
| L14 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ence Production, Directorate General of Aeronautical Quality Assurance (DGAQA) | 337 |
| L15 | Ministry of Earth Sciences; Indian Meteorological Department | 324 |
| L16 |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ology | 336 |
| L17 | Ministry of Electronics and Information Technology; National Informatics Centre | 329 |
| L18 | Ministry of Environment & Forests and Climate Change | 325 |
| L19* | Ministry of External Affairs (*Only for Male candidates) | NA |
| L20 | Ministry of External Affairs; Central Passport Organisation | 333 |
| L21 | Ministry of Finance; Department of Expenditure, Controller General of Accounts | 333 |
| L22 | Ministry of Finance; Department of Revenue; Enforcement Directorate | 335 |
| L23 | Ministry of Finance; Department of Revenue; Central Bureau of Narcotics | 335 |
| L24 | Ministry of Fisheries, Animal Husbandry and Dairying; Department of Animal Husbandry and Dairying | 330 |
| L25 | Ministry of Health & Family Welfare; Department of Health and Family Welfare; Directorate General of Health Services (DGHS) | 330 |
| L26 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Intelligence Bureau | 324 |
| L27 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Department of Internal Security; National Investigation Agency | 331 |
| L28 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Department of Official Language; Central Hindi Training Institute | 336 |
| L29 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Directorate of Forensic Science Services | 324 |
| L30 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Narcotics Control Bureau | NA |
| L31 | Ministry of Housing & Urban Affairs | 326 |
| L32 | Ministry of Law & Justice; Department of Legal Affairs, Income Tax Appellate Tribunal | 324 |
| L33 | Ministry of Mines | 324 |
| L34 | Ministry of Personnel, Public Grievances & Pensions; Department of Personnel and Training; Central Bureau of Investigation | 326 |
| L35 | Ministry of Power; Central Electricity Authority | 339 |
| L36 | Ministry of Science & Technology; Department of Science and Technology | 331 |
| L37 | Ministry of Statistics & Programme Implementation (Admn III) | 329 |
| L38 | Ministry of Textiles | 324 |
| L39 | National Technical Research Organisation | 324 |
| L40 | Ministry of Finance; Department of Financial Services | 325 |
| L41* |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ence; Border Roads Organisation (*Only for Male candidates) | 322 |
| L42 | Central Administrative Tribunal | 324 |
| L43 | Ministry of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ises; Office of Development Commissioner | 327 |
| L44 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ence; AFHQ; Office of JS & CAO | 337 |
| L45 | Ministry of Civil Aviation | 325 |
| L46 | Ministry of Personnel, Public Grievances & Pensions; Lal Bahadur Shastri National Academy of Administration | 336 |
| L47 | Ministry of Home Affairs; North Eastern Police Academy and Sardar Vallabhbhai Patel National Police Academy | 324 |
| L48 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Office of the Registrar General | 325 |
| L49 | Ministry of Jal Shakti; Department of Water Resources, River Development and Ganga Rejuvenation | 328 |
| L50 | Ministry of Home Affairs; Department of States; Bureau of Police Research and Development (BPRD) | 335 |
| L51 | Ministry of Defence; Department of Defence; Controller General Of Defence Accounts (CGDA) | 329 |
| L52 | Ministry of Youth Affairs and Sports; Department of Youth Affairs; National Service Scheme (NSS) | 325 |
| D53 | Ministry of Finance; Department of Expenditure; Controller General of Accounts | 346 |
